I found two interesting trees to photograph against the north Yosemite Valley cliffs near Ahwahnee Meadow and the Ahwahnee Lodge on this rainy November day. (The other one was located only a few feet from this tree, and I posted the photo earlier at my blog.) The tree was in the final stages of losing its leaves and the cliff face was wet from two days of rain.

This photograph is, for me, another example of why it is good to return to the same place again… and again. I’ve photographed in this very area quite a few times, making photographs of Ahwahnee Meadow in just about every season, photographing a nearby oak grove on the edge of the meadow, and photographing dogwood trees in fall. Every other time I’ve been there I’ve looked back at the spot where this tree is located without seeing anything – but this time I think I got the timing right and found different lighting conditions that make it possible to see this shot that I had never noticed before.

Another photograph from my rainy early-November weekend in Yosemite Valley. On Saturday the storm was coming in and as the day wore on the rain increased. As I photographed the nearly leafless trees in the meadows in sight of Yosemite Falls, the rain increased to the point that the Falls were almost completely obscured, although the rain also created a wonderful misty atmosphere and muted the fall colors.

A note about shooting in the rain… I foolishly removed my umbrella from my bag before I left on this trip. What was I thinking?! A good umbrella may be almost your most important piece of photographic equipment when shooting in conditions like these. Instead I ended up using an alternative set of strategies. (I did try to find an umbrella at the Yosemite Village store… but I couldn’t bring myself to buy a souvenir umbrella with big bear footprints all over it. :-) I have a nice Goretex rain hat that almost exactly covers my 5D and my lenses, so the main plan was to get everything set up and ready to shoot and then put the hat on top. While the tripod got wet the camera stayed reasonably dry – well, OK, not too wet. A little moisture on the outside of the camera body doesn’t concern me too much, though these conditions were such that I had to be pretty careful and use a towel on the camera and lens every time I returned to the car.
